Transaction ec880e93b6c1c14d31608f800315bf5a39934f77f25e25046afd40dfbb493dcd
1 Input
1 Output
-
ec880e93b6c1c14d31608f800315bf5a39934f77f25e25046afd40dfbb493dcd:0
- value
- 284124
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 74003cbae885b9f4da83a38763d9f2bd35c175bc O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BaMfje3Rwe8UuG9Mgg9Ct4dprbhrVfHLq